Direct assistance is provided in the form
of a three - year forgivable loan program that serves to improve Oneida County's housing stock by alleviating
codes violations, bringing homes into compliance with Housing Quality Standards (HQS) and improving energy efficiency thereby reducing utility
costs.

Ms. Strudwick sued her former employer in the Superior Court
of Justice (the «Superior Court») for aggregate damages
of approximately $ 240,000 for pay in lieu
of notice,
violations of the Human Rights
Code, the intentional infliction
of mental distress, the
cost of fringe benefits, aggravated damages, and punitive damages to punish the employer for its conduct.
The PCA must contain the (a) engineer's estimate
of the
cost of curing any immediate
code or safety
violations or immediate repairs necessary for the integrity and operation
of the Project and (b) a grid containing the estimated remaining useful life
of major components
of the Project and the timeline and
cost of replacing / repairing same.
Serious issues such as property encroachments, unpaid liens, defects in title, or
costs arising from pre-existing building
code violations can be offset with the purchase
of title insurance, the company says.
